West Bengal: Three IAS Officers Transferred, S Suresh is The New DG

IAS Krishna Gupta has been given an additional charge
Indian Masterminds Stories

The West Bengal government issued the transfer and posting orders for three IAS officers.

The names of the officers and their postings are as follows :

  1. S Suresh Kumar (IAS:1988:WB), Additional Director General, Netaji Subhas Administrative Training Institute, posted as Director General, Netaji Subhas Administrative Training Institute.
  2. Dr. Krishna Gupta (IAS:1991:WB), Additional Chief Secretary, Mass Education Extension and Library Services Department, will also hold the additional charge of Additional Chief Secretary, Cooperation Department.
  3. Soumitra Sankar Sengupta (IAS:2009:WB), Director (HR), West Bengal Power Development Corporation Limited, has been transferred as Senior Special Secretary, Tourism Department.
